2011-02-16 116 views
1

我有兩個絕對相同的數據庫(postgres)。現在,我想知道是否有一些方法來做到以下幾點:合併兩個查詢結果

$res1 = pg_query($connFirstDatabase, $query) or die('Query failed: ' . pg_last_error()); 
$res2 = pg_query($connSecondDatabase, $query) or die('Query failed: ' . pg_last_error()); 

$result = merged res1 and res2; //我不知道是否有一種方法可以做到這一點,導致後來我有一個工作的PHP代碼這需要的護理$結果變量。

預先感謝您。

P.S.我確實搜索過這個問題是否已經存在,但沒有找到相關的答案。另外,如果有人只是給我一個正確的方向來尋找解決方案就足夠了。

回答

2

使用pg_fetch_all()創建兩個數組,並使用array_merge來組合兩個數組。